示例#1
0
 // Load holidays from Outlook.hol for the specified locations.
 private void LoadHolidaysFromOutlook()
 {
     #region #holidaysfromoutlook
     OutlookHolidaysLoader loader   = new OutlookHolidaysLoader();
     HolidayBaseCollection holidays = loader.FromFile(OutlookHolidaysFilePath, Locations);
     schedulerControl1.WorkDays.AddRange(holidays);
     #endregion #holidaysfromoutlook
 }
示例#2
0
 private void ImportHolidaysFromXmlFile(string path)
 {
     #region #holidaysfromxml
     System.Xml.XmlDocument doc = new System.Xml.XmlDocument();
     doc.Load(path);
     HolidayBaseCollection holidays = DevExpress.Schedule.Serializing.HolidayCollectionXmlPersistenceHelper.ObjectFromXml(doc.OuterXml);
     var holidaysRussian            = from holiday in holidays
                                      where holiday.Location == "Russia"
                                      select holiday;
     schedulerControl1.WorkDays.AddRange(holidaysRussian.ToList <Holiday>());
     #endregion #holidaysfromxml
 }